The Grayhound combs are wonderful tools for grooming long haired pets. They are metal combs that go to the roots and keep your pet mat free. If you google grayhound comb you can find many places that sell them. There is a site I have seen on this forum called toplinepet.com that sells good quality metal grooming combs for a reasonable amount of money. They are such a good investment for the health and comfort of your pet. I have the medium size for the body and the mustache comb for around the face. The little pin brush in nice to finish off your grooming time. I comb daily to keep up with the fur. Just run the comb through a few times once a day and you are set until bath time.
Plastic combs will not get the dead fur out of the coat and regular brushes will not either.
